In what's become a running theme this season, Lennox Academy gave their fans yet another huge victory on Tuesday. They were the clear victor by a 16-4 margin over the Animo Leadership Aztec Eagles. The win was familiar territory for Lennox Academy who now have four in a row.
The team relied heavily on Antonella Casillas, who went 1-for-1 with a home run, four RBI, and two runs. Stacey Torres was another key contributor, scoring three runs while going 2-for-3.
Lennox Academy's victory bumped their record up to 5-2. As for Animo Leadership, they dropped their record down to 2-3 with that defeat, which was their third straight on the road.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Lennox Academy will square off against Environmental Charter at 3:45 p.m. on Thursday. As for Animo Leadership, they will head out on the road to take on Hawthorne Math & Science Academy at 3:00 p.m. on Thursday.
